How are people using 10mg reta vials at low doses?

Understanding Low-Dose Retatrutide from 10mg Vials

As the expert behind CFP Weight Loss, I've guided thousands through sustainable fat loss, especially those in their late 40s and early 50s battling hormonal changes, joint pain, and past diet failures. Retatrutide, often called reta, is a triple-agonist showing impressive results for weight loss, blood sugar control, and appetite regulation. Many beginners start with 10mg vials because they offer flexibility for micro-dosing without wasting product. Low doses typically range from 0.5mg to 2mg per week, helping minimize nausea and fatigue while your body adapts.

Reconstituting 10mg Reta Vials for Precise Low Dosing

Reconstitution is straightforward but critical for accuracy. Add 2ml of bacteriostatic water to a 10mg vial for a concentration of 5mg per ml. This makes 0.5mg equal to 0.1ml (10 units on an insulin syringe). For even lower starting points, some use 3ml of water, yielding roughly 3.33mg per ml so 0.5mg is about 0.15ml. Always refrigerate after mixing and use within 30 days. This method lets middle-income users stretch one vial across 5-10 weeks at beginner doses, keeping costs manageable since insurance rarely covers these therapies.

Typical Low-Dose Titration Schedules That Work

Start at 0.5mg once weekly for the first two weeks to assess tolerance. Increase to 1mg in weeks 3-4, then 1.5-2mg by week 6 if side effects remain mild. This slower ramp-up differs from aggressive protocols and aligns with my CFP Weight Loss methodology that prioritizes consistency over speed. Track progress weekly: many lose 1-2 pounds initially while managing diabetes and blood pressure better due to improved insulin sensitivity. Pair with simple 30-minute walks to protect joints—no gym marathons required.

Practical Tips for Success and Side Effect Management

Stay hydrated (at least 80oz daily), eat 25-30g protein per meal, and include electrolytes to combat fatigue. If nausea hits, drop back 0.25mg and hold longer. Users report better sleep, reduced cravings, and easier blood sugar control at these levels. Focus on whole foods instead of complex meal plans; a basic plate method (half vegetables, quarter protein, quarter complex carbs) fits busy schedules perfectly. Remember, sustainable loss comes from building habits that last beyond the vial. Many in our community reverse years of yo-yo dieting by combining low-dose reta with these foundational shifts.

💬 What the Community Says

In online forums and support groups, users reconstituting 10mg reta vials at low doses generally report positive early experiences, especially those over 45 struggling with hormonal weight gain and joint issues. Most appreciate starting at 0.5mg to avoid the intense nausea common at higher doses, with many noting steady 1-3lb weekly losses and better appetite control. A common debate centers on reconstitution ratios—some prefer 2ml bacteriostatic water for easier math while others dilute further for micro-adjustments. Practitioners often share titration stories of holding at 1mg for 4+ weeks before moving up, citing fewer GI problems. However, a vocal minority mentions injection site irritation or fatigue that resolves with time. Cost is a frequent topic since insurance rarely covers it; stretching one vial over multiple low-dose weeks is widely praised as budget-friendly. Overall sentiment leans optimistic for beginners who combine it with basic diet tweaks, though some express caution about long-term data and urge medical supervision for those managing diabetes or blood pressure.
